Q-omics provides the consensus-scored UQCRHP1 profile across patient tissues and cancer cell-line models. UQCRHP1 expression is associated with patient survival in 18 of 34 cancer types, with the highest sampling consensus in KIRP. Among the 18 cancer types available for tumor–normal comparison, UQCRHP1 is differentially expressed in 8, with the highest sampling consensus in KIRP. Additionally, UQCRHP1 RNA expression shows 6,896 significant pathway-activity associations, with the highest sampling consensus in STAD. Together, these results highlight KIRP, and STAD as cancer lineages where UQCRHP1 shows reproducible signals across survival, tumor–normal expression, and patient cross-omics analyses.

Every result is evaluated using two consensus scores. Sampling consensus measures how consistently a finding is reproduced within a cancer lineage across different conditions. Lineage consensus measures how broadly the result is shared across cancer types, distinguishing pan-cancer signals from lineage-specific patterns.

This table ranks reproducible UQCRHP1 RNA expression–survival associations across cancer types. High UQCRHP1 expression shows unfavorable associations in KIRP, UCEC, UVM and ACC, but favorable associations in UCS and LGG. The KIRP Kaplan–Meier curve shows clear separation, with the high-expression group declining faster, consistent with the unfavorable association (log-rank p < 0.001). Together, the overview and detailed table identify KIRP as the clearest survival context for UQCRHP1 RNA expression.

This table ranks reproducible tumor–normal expression differences for UQCRHP1. A negative fold-change indicates higher expression in normal tissue than in tumor tissue. UQCRHP1 shows lower tumor expression in KIRP, KIRC, KICH and THCA and higher tumor expression in LUSC and HNSC. The KIRP box plot shows higher UQCRHP1 RNA expression in normal versus tumor tissue (log2 FC = −0.298, t-test p < 0.001).
